SUMMARY:

The Latin American subcontinent has historically been characterized by multiple manifestations of violence, including elevated rates of homicide, incarceration, and torture, which affect the racialized working class in the region, constituting a significant manifestation of state violence. Such phenomena are deeply intertwined with the specific pattern of Latin American development, which, in turn, maintains a dialectical relationship with the developmental trajectory of the imperialist countries. Grounded in this premise, the present doctoral research seeks to apprehend the economic and political determinations of state violence within dependent capitalism and its implications for the dialectic of imperialism and dependence, based on the theoretical category of the Latin American Dependent State. To this end, the specific objectives of the study were: (i) to discuss the formation and configuration of the State under dependent capitalism; (ii) to identify the particular characteristics of state violence as a corollary of the development of the Latin American Dependent State; and (iii) to analyse the implications of state violence for the relations between imperialism and dependence. The research is theoretically grounded in Marxian social theory, drawing upon Historical- Dialectical Materialism in dialogue with István Mészáros’s contributions on the sociometabolic order of capital and the State, as well as the Marxist Theory of Dependence. Structured as a theoretical essay, the study advances the thesis that the pervasive state violence observed in dependent economies constitutes not only an expression of the inherent contradictions of this mode of development and its corresponding Dependent State, but also a manifestation of the dialectic of imperialism and dependence. In this dynamic, there occurs, in the opposite direction of value transfer, a transference of the contradictions of the capital’s sociometabolic order to the Latin American region. The research therefore concludes that overcoming state violence necessarily entails the transcendence of both the State and capital themselves.
